the "nova mega" is made by novarossi.
novaross i makes alot of enigines by other names
TOP, REX, MUGEN, JP, MEGA, & RB CONCEPTS are all novarossi
i dont know if the head off that engine is after market or not cause i am only relaying info i found on the web about the novarossi.
